Problem: Luigi wishes to suspend a lantern of mass m between his store and a telephone pole. The cable attached to his store makes an angle (theta) to the wall. The cable to the telephone pole is horizontal.

Part A: What is the tension in the cable of angle (theta)?

Part B: What is the tension in the horizontal cable?

Part C: Calculate the two tensions for a 12 kg lantern with (theta)=40degrees?
